Plusieurs distrib. linux sur un PC
Transcription
Plusieurs distrib. linux sur un PC
Plusieurs distrib. linux sur un PC (05-01-2005) - Objectif Pouvoir installer et faire cohabiter plusieurs distributions Linux sur un seul PC ne comprenant qu'un seul disque dur. Le choix de la distribution se fera ensuite au boot du PC. Prérequis Avoir installé une 1ère distribution Linux (en l'occurence DEBIAN SARGE avec le kernel 2.6.8) sur le PC en choisissant GRUB comme bootloader (gestionnaire de boot). Avoir au minimum si possible 5Go par distribution. Etat des lieux initial : /dev/hda1 : partition bootable avec répertoire / /dev/hda5 : swap /dev/hda6 : partition de données /home InstructionsInstallation 2ème distribution : J'ai choisi d'installer ensuite une Mandrake 10.0. Il faut bien sûr l'installer sur une partie de l'espace libre du disque dur : /dev/hda7 : partition bootable avec répertoire / /dev/hda8 : swap /dev/hda9 : partition de données /home Il est indispensable de refuser d'installer tout chargeur de boot puisqu'il a déjà été installé une 1ère fois. L'installation étant terminée, il faut aller sous /boot pour repérer les fichiers vmlinuz* et initrd* En l'occurence, j'obtiens: initrd-2.6.3-7mdk.img vmlinuz-2.6.3-7mdk Le nom de ces fichiers est important car ils serviront à mettre à jour le fichier de configuration de GRUB. Modification manuelle du fichier de configuration de GRUB (chargeur de boot) : - Rebooter le PC en veillant à ce qu'aucun CD ne soit présent dans le lecteur de CD/DVD. - La 1ère distribution linux (Debian) se lance - se connecter sous root et modifier le fichier /boot/grub/menu.lst :- dans menu.lst, ajouter après les lignes : title Debian GNU/Linux, kernel 2.6.8-1-386 root (hd0,0) kernel /boot/vmlinuz-2.6.8-1-386 root=/dev/hda1 ro initrd /boot/initrd.img-2.6.8-1-386 savedefault boot les lignes suivantes : title MDK10.0 root (hd0,6) kernel /boot/vmlinuz-2.6.3-7mdk root=/dev/hda7 ro initrd /boot/initrd-2.6.3-7mdk.img savedefault boot Après avoir ensuite installé 2 autres distributions (Knoppix 3.4 et Knoppix 3.6) selon le même principe, le fichier menu.lst définitif est le suivant : title KNOPPIX 3.4 root (hd0,9) kernel /boot/vmlinuz-2.6.6 root=/dev/hda10 ro initrd /boot/initrd.img-2.6.6 savedefault boot title KNOPPIX 3.6 root (hd0,10) kernel /boot/vmlinuz-2.6.9 root=/dev/hda11 ro initrd /boot/initrd.img-2.6.9 savedefault boot http://www.mayjo.net - Logiciels Libres Powered by Mambo Generated: 1 August, 2010, 19:39